I have never met a flight simmer outside of these forums with only one exception. I have a current friend that at one time was big into Flight Sim and is no longer. His career progressed to the point that he was a civilian contractor programming drones and was able to put his gained knowledge from flight simming to professional use.

 

Today he no longer programs drones or flight sims as he took his earning and moved to New Zealand (like I did). Now he is just a fun guy to hang out with at the pubs as he is a world of knowledge and a good friend to sit and enjoy a beer with. Goes to show that Flight Simming can lead to a professional career if that is where you want to take things....or just enjoy Flight Simming like I prefer to.
